Solid-state drives (SSDs) have become the standard for most laptops and desktops, effectively replacing the older hard disk drives (HDDs) that have been prevalent for decades. If your computer still operates on an HDD, it may be time to consider an upgrade to an SSD for enhanced performance. The CPU serves as the core and brain of a computer, handling data input, executing instructions, and processing information, which can include basic arithmetic, comparing numbers, or managing data in memory. It also interacts with input and output devices that send and receive data to and from the CPU. Most people have heard about the motherboard before, but may not be sure exactly what it does or why it seems so important. The motherboard plays a crucial role in connecting all the parts of a computer together, linking the CPU, memory, hard drives, DVD drives, and other ports and expansion cards either directly or through cables. Often referred to as the 'backbone' of the PC, the motherboard is essential for seamless functionality. A graphics card, also referred to as a graphics adapter, graphics controller, graphics accelerator card, or graphics board, is a display adapter that processes and executes graphical data using advanced techniques, features, and functions to deliver a high-quality visual display. There are two main types of graphics cards: integrated and discrete. RAM, an abbreviation frequently encountered in the world of computing, stands for Random-Access Memory. Commonly referred to as RAM, it is also known by terms such as PC memory or simply memory. Fundamentally, RAM acts as the short-term memory for your computer or laptop, serving as the storage location for the data that the processor needs to run applications and access files efficiently. In the internal structure of your computer, RAM typically appears as a flat rectangular circuit board with memory chips attached; this is known as a memory module. Most computers come equipped with at least two RAM modules, and they often have available slots for adding more if the need for increased memory capacity arises. These RAM modules are essential components that work in harmony with your computer's central processing unit (CPU). If there is any one component that is absolutely vital to the operation of a computer, it is the power supply. The power supply unit is essential hardware that converts the power from the outlet into usable energy for the various parts inside the computer case. This unit transforms the alternating current (AC) from your home into the direct current (DC) needed by your personal computer.
